|  |  | 
 |  |  |         prop="status" | 
 |  |  |         fixed="right" | 
 |  |  |         label="状态" | 
 |  |  |         align="center" | 
 |  |  |         min-width="100" | 
 |  |  |       > | 
 |  |  |         <template slot-scope="{ row }"> | 
 |  |  | 
 |  |  |             >待提交审批</span | 
 |  |  |           > | 
 |  |  |           <span v-if="row.status === 1" style="color: rgba(245, 154, 35, 0.996)" | 
 |  |  |             >审批中</span | 
 |  |  |             >处理中</span | 
 |  |  |           > | 
 |  |  |           <span v-if="row.status === 2" style="color: rgba(245, 154, 35, 0.996)" | 
 |  |  |             >审核通过</span | 
 |  |  |             >已同意</span | 
 |  |  |           > | 
 |  |  |           <span style="color: gray" v-if="row.status === 3">审核不通过</span> | 
 |  |  |           <span style="color: gray" v-if="row.status === 3">已拒绝</span> | 
 |  |  |           <span v-if="row.status === 4" style="color: gray">取消</span> | 
 |  |  |           <span v-if="row.status === 5" style="color: green">预约成功</span> | 
 |  |  |           <span v-if="row.status === 6" style="color: gray">预约失败</span> | 
 |  |  |           <span v-if="row.status === 5" style="color: green">下发成功</span> | 
 |  |  |           <span v-if="row.status === 6" style="color: gray">下发失败</span> | 
 |  |  |           <span v-if="row.status === 7" style="color: green">拜访中</span> | 
 |  |  |           <span v-if="row.status === 8" style="color: red">已签离</span> | 
 |  |  |           <span v-if="row.status === 9" style="color: gray">已失效</span> | 
 |  |  |         </template> | 
 |  |  |       </el-table-column> | 
 |  |  |       <el-table-column label="操作" width="100" fixed="right"> | 
 |  |  |       <el-table-column label="操作" align="center" width="100" fixed="right"> | 
 |  |  |         <template slot-scope="{ row }"> | 
 |  |  |           <el-button | 
 |  |  |             type="text" | 
 |  |  | 
 |  |  |       }, | 
 |  |  |       pagination: { | 
 |  |  |         capacity: 10, | 
 |  |  |         page: 1 | 
 |  |  |         page: 1, | 
 |  |  |         total: 0 | 
 |  |  |       }, | 
 |  |  |       total: 0 | 
 |  |  |     } | 
 |  |  | 
 |  |  |         ...pagination | 
 |  |  |       }).then(res => { | 
 |  |  |         this.dataList = res.records || [] | 
 |  |  |         this.pagination.total = res.total | 
 |  |  |       }) | 
 |  |  |     }, | 
 |  |  |     clear () { | 
 |  |  | 
 |  |  |     }, | 
 |  |  |     handleSizeChange (capacity) { | 
 |  |  |       this.pagination.capacity = capacity | 
 |  |  |       this.getList() | 
 |  |  |     } | 
 |  |  |   } | 
 |  |  | } |